Step-by-Step Instructions for Malted Milk Easter Dip
- Pour the heavy whipping cream into a mixing bowl and whip on medium-high speed for about 2-3 minutes until soft peaks form. Set aside in the refrigerator.
- In a larger bowl, blend softened cream cheese on medium speed for about 2 minutes until smooth. Gradually add powdered sugar while mixing until fluffy.
- Pour in vanilla extract and malted milk powder, and mix on low speed for 1-2 minutes until combined.
- Gently f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ture to maintain its lightness.
- Fold in the crushed Whopper eggs gently to maintain texture.
- Transfer dip to a serving bowl, cover with plastic wrap, and chill for at least 1 hour.
- Once chilled, stir gently, garnish with crushed Whopper eggs, and serve with graham crackers, chocolate wafers, or pretzels.

Notes
Ensure cream cheese is at room temperature to avoid lumps. Experiment with other crushed candies for variety. Store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
